Ideal skillset:
System Administration: Proficient knowledge of system administration, including managing servers, operating systems, virtualization technologies, Microsoft Azure and 365 and ensuring optimal performance and security.

Network Infrastructure: A strong understanding of network infrastructure, including LAN, WAN, routers, switches, firewalls, and VPNs, is crucial. You should be able to troubleshoot network issues, configure network devices, and implement network security measures.

Troubleshooting and Problem Solving: You must have excellent troubleshooting and problem-solving skills. You should be able to analyse complex technical issues, identify the root cause, and implement appropriate solutions efficiently.

Scripting and Automation: Proficiency in scripting languages like PowerShell, Python, or Bash would be highly advantageous.

Security and Compliance: A strong understanding of security principles, best practices, and compliance requirements is vital. You should be familiar with security protocols, access controls, vulnerability management, and be able to implement security measures to protect systems and data.

Project Management: Effective project management skills will be required. You should be able to plan, organize, and execute projects, coordinate with stakeholders, and manage timelines and resources effectively.

Documentation - Creation and maintenance of relevant technical documentation and training materials/workshops to assist 1st and 2nd line engineers in their career progression.
